ا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

أخي الفاضل الشاب يوسف

الملف غير منطقي على الإطلاق

يرجى مراجعة الملف المرفق .. حيث أن عملية الترحيل تعتمد على شرطين هما المرحلة واسم المدرسة

طيب لو حبيت أرحل الأسماء الموجودة في ورقة 1 إلى ورقة 2 : الـ 16 اسم هيترحلوا إزاي في صف واحد (الصف التاسع في ورقة 2)

 

أو يمكن أكون فهمت المطلوب بشكل خاطيء

تقبل تحياتي

قام بنشر

اخى العزيز

استاذ ياسر....اشكرك جدا على اهتمامك

لكن المطلوب ترحيل اسم طالب واحد فقط 

اى انه عند الوقوف على اسم طالب واحد فقط ....والضغط على كلمه ترحيل

يرحل هذا الطالب وحده الى الصف الموجود به اسم المرحله والمدرسه الى ورقه 2

والمكتوبين اعلى ورقه 1

  • أفضل إجابة
قام بنشر

أخي الفاضل

جرب الملف التالي عله يفي بالغرض

Sub Tarhil()
    Dim WS As Worksheet, SH As Worksheet
    Dim lRowWS As Long, lRowSH As Long
    Set WS = Sheets("ورقة1"): Set SH = Sheets("ورقة2")
    lRowWS = ActiveCell.Row
    lRowSH = Application.WorksheetFunction.Match(WS.Range("C1").Value & " " & WS.Range("D1").Value, SH.Columns("E:E"), 0)
    SH.Cells(lRowSH, "B").Value = WS.Cells(lRowWS, "B").Value
End Sub

تقبل تحياتي

ترحيل.rar

  • Like 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information